Institutional Interest in Bitcoin May Signal a Pivotal Phase Amid Rising Corporate Holdings and Open Interest
Main Idea
Corporate Bitcoin holdings surged by 35% in Q3 2025, driven by increasing institutional demand, with the U.S. leading in public company adoptions and Bitcoin's market capitalization reaching significant milestones.
Key Points
1. Corporate Bitcoin acquisitions increased by 35% in Q3 2025, rising from 99,857 BTC in Q1 to 134,456 BTC in Q2.
2. The U.S. leads globally with 94 public entities holding Bitcoin, followed by Canada (40) and the U.K. (19).
3. Bitcoin's market capitalization surpassed Amazon's $2.3 trillion valuation, becoming the world’s fifth-largest asset by total valuation.
4. Open interest in Bitcoin derivatives reached above $45 billion, nearing historical peaks.
5. The growing number of public companies diversifying into Bitcoin reflects increasing institutional adoption and market maturity.
